Output 50568a86edc500fb2672a057378228052c3822f6b370e37022439f7fbc254cda:0

value
370439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5596411d8b9c7576fcd4a713cb7eecd37e043020 OP_EQUAL
address
39VZMhrBb8U3TbBTZPRRuaqcf4u32dq2iW
transaction
50568a86edc500fb2672a057378228052c3822f6b370e37022439f7fbc254cda
spent
true